Our Fence Installation Services in Belmont

Wood Fence

Cedar and redwood are the two woods we recommend most often in Belmont, and for good reason. Redwood handles the wet winters you get at the foot of the Santa Cruz Mountains better than pine ever will, and cedar prices stay reasonable when you’re running 150 linear feet along a side yard in the 94002 corridor. Belmont’s summer fog means we schedule stain and sealant work with drying time in mind, not on a guess.

Chain Link Fence

For a Belmont homeowner who needs to keep a dog in the yard without blocking the view of the East Bay hills, chain link is the practical choice. We install galvanized and black vinyl-coated options, and we’re careful about post depth on sloped lots where the rainwater does most of its work underground. A chain link fence on one of Belmont’s fill pads needs concrete footings that account for soil that’s been settling since the Eisenhower administration.

Vinyl Fence

Vinyl holds up well in Belmont’s marine layer and rainy winters, and it’s a common pick for homes along Davey Glen and other hillside streets where wood would need repainting every few years. Prices for vinyl in Belmont start around $3,800 and climb with height and gates. We tell every customer the same thing: vinyl is low-maintenance, but the posts still need to go deep enough to survive a saturated clay season.

Aluminum Fence

Aluminum is the fence we recommend when a Belmont homeowner wants the look of wrought iron without the rust cycle that the winter damp brings. It works especially well around pools, where Belmont’s building code has specific height and latch requirements for any Bathroom Remodeling - Belmont project. Expect to pay $4,000 to $10,000 for a full aluminum installation in the 94002 zip code, depending on grade and gate count.

Common Fence Installation Problems We See in Belmont Homes

  • Undersized post holes on sloped lots. A fence post set 24 inches deep in flat ground is not the same as one set 24 inches deep on a 15-degree grade where water moves sideways through the soil. We dig deeper in Belmont’s hill neighborhoods, and we’re not shy about why.
  • Drainage that trains rainwater straight into the fence line. Many 1950s and 1960s ranch homes in Belmont were graded to shed water toward the edges of the lot. If a fence goes in without a gravel bed or a drainage swale on the uphill side, the posts become wicks. We account for this on the estimate, not after the first winter.
  • Retaining wall interference. A lot of Belmont backyards end at a retaining wall that was poured decades ago. Running a fence along or near that wall without understanding how the soil presses against it is how you get a leaning wall and a leaning fence. We also handle Home Additions & ADU in Belmont, so we’re familiar with how Belmont’s building department reviews hillside work alongside fence lines.
  • Fog-driven rot at the post base. Summer fog parks over Belmont and keeps the bottom six inches of a wood post damp long after the rest of it dries. Redwood and proper concrete footings solve most of this, but only if the contractor knows it’s a factor here. We do.

Pricing for Fence Installation in Belmont, CA

A vinyl fence in Belmont runs $3,500 to $9,000 for a typical residential yard. Aluminum runs $4,000 to $10,000. Wood lands in the same $3,500 to $9,000 window, with redwood at the top of that range and cedar a bit below. Chain link is the budget option, usually under $4,000 unless the lot drops sharply. What moves the number on a Belmont property? Slope, soil, gate count, and whether the existing fence line needs demolition.
